有没有人知道可以适应儿童(7-12岁儿童)的视觉编程工具,以便他们可以生成c程序来控制设备?
答案 0 :(得分:8)
如果控制设备是您的最终目标,LEGO Mindstorms怎么样?你可以使用各种语言,他们可以玩乐高!他们可以从默认语言开始,一旦他们理解了基础知识,就可以开始使用third-party languages中的一些,其中一些是类似C / C的
答案 1 :(得分:3)
另一种有趣的孩子语言是 来自麻省理工学院的scratch。我不知道是否可以用它来控制设备
答案 2 :(得分:0)
我不确定我的回答是否有帮助,但你可以使用arduino IDE来编写arduino板。这是视觉和运行程序只需单击一下。界面很简单,因为地狱和编程语言(基于C)开始时非常简单。
虽然我自己,但我更喜欢emacs来编写arduino(对于孩子来说肯定是矫枉过正的)
答案 3 :(得分:0)
我同意丹尼尔关于乐高的观点,但另一个想法是尝试Alice我的大学同学正试图与他的兄弟和两个姐妹一起创办一个教育孩子的项目,或者任何人,如何编程。它被称为Project Forge我不太了解它,但我认为你可以调查它。
答案 4 :(得分:0)
如果您正在寻找一种教孩子编程的好方法,请查看LOGO。
http://www.softronix.com/logo.html
学习LOGO的一个好处是,它已被用于各种机器人玩具中。你不需要购买这些来教你的孩子编程,免费的LOGO版本就足够了。当然机器人玩具也很有趣。更多信息可在线获取,例如乐高(Mindstorm系列)和Fisher Technic玩具。
答案 5 :(得分:0)
这不是C / C ++,但微软有一个针对孩子的免费Small Basic IDE http://msdn.microsoft.com/en-us/beginner/ff384126.aspx。此外,Visual Studio的EXPRESS版本是免费的,并且在IDE中支持C